In this episode of our podcast, Kimberly and Tommaso offer insights that contrast with the often-misleading online travel information. They also share a few history-rich experiences in Rome, which eventually lead to the Tour di Negroni.

Key Points:

The Myth of the Perfect Itinerary:

  • Many travelers aim to visit multiple attractions in a single day, overlooking travel logistics.
  • We share our personal travel experiences and suggestions, but we are also honest about a few of the drawbacks of mass tourism.
  • Online content often paints an unrealistic picture of what can be achieved in a day.

Episode Highlight: “Tour di Negroni”

  • Our month-long trip to eight destinations included tasting the iconic Italian Cocktail, the Negroni
  • Throughout Italy, we sample various Negronis, each with unique styles and presentations.

The History of the Negroni

  • We delve into the history of the Negroni, which was invented in 1919 by Count Camillo Negroni while he was in Florence.

Memorable Stops and Culinary Breaks

We take a brief hiatus from our Tour di Negroni while spending 10 days in the Dolomites and Copenhagen for Christmas.

Reflections and Future Plans

  • The journey concludes humorously, with a mention of returning four pounds lighter after our 35-day adventure.
  • Looking ahead to next week’s episode which is on the Tuscan village of Cortona.

Join us in this episode as we uncover the true essence of traveling through Italy, providing a realistic and enriching perspective on what to expect and enjoy.
